Highwayman Benjamin Child used his ill-gotten gains to discharge all the debtors in Salisbury jail. He was hanged in 1722.

On This Day
1471The Lancastrian forces suffered a decisive defeat against the Yorkists under Edward IV at the Battle of Tewkesbury.
1926The first full day of the nine-day General Strike began in an attempt to support British miners.
